Naturally Inspired: Sharon’s Experiments in Botanical Dyeing
Sharon has been experimenting with botanical dyeing for years now, to the point that she has become an expert. It’s an all natural process that colors fabrics with the imprints of leaves and other botanical objects with the help of metal and steam.
